NEON Temperature Transmitter (Non-Ex)

The IMI NEON Temperature Transmitter (Non-Ex) is a battery powered, LoRaWAN enabled device for fast deployment of accurate temperature monitoring using thermocouples or RTDs.

Knowledge is the basis of good decision making. The NEON Temperature Transmitter is designed to be implemented within minutes and to transmit the signal for monitoring purposes by being connected to an industrial thermocouple or RTD.

The device can be connected to a thermocouple via an M12 connector with an up to three-meter-long extension cable. It uses on-board intelligence to determine average values over user-determined time scales to provide insights that can be used directly within existing systems.

The NEON Temperature Transmitter and thermocouple assembly can be installed on existing assets and monitors changes or absolute extremes in temperature. By monitoring these in a variety of locations, insights can positively benefit operations. With the industrial thermocouple or RTD connected, extremely low temperatures can be measured, such as hydrogen or high temperatures that are found within furnaces, and everything in between. As a standard, the NEON Temperature Transmitter connects with a Type K thermocouple, other types of thermocouples can be specified by the customer on request, making the sensor fully flexible for integration. All in the reliable NEON form factor that comes as a battery-powered I-IoT device, communicating wirelessly via LoRaWAN.

The NEON Temperature non-ATEX / IECEx certified version, tailored for industrial environments where such certification is not required. Built with the same standards as the ATEX / IECEx certified version, this sensor delivers the same high-precision monitoring of changes or absolute extremes in temperature.

This version is ideal for facilities outside of explosive zones, such as manufacturing, pulp and paper, power, water management, and automation, offering all the benefits of the known NEON capabilities and features without the need for intrinsic safety compliance.

With the trusted NEON form factor, full LoRaWAN compatibility, and industry-grade resilience, this sensor offers a powerful, cost-effective solution for widespread asset monitoring – engineered to perform for over a decade in the field.

NEON product line – LoRa devices designed for heavy industry

The NEON product range supports all industrial customers moving towards LoRaWAN as the Industrial IoT network of the future. The LoRaWAN network gives industrial operations a secure solution, which has no vendor lock-in, scales up to tens of thousands of sensors, covers complete sites with only a small amount of gateways, and best of all – the low-power approach means that the lifetime of the NEON products can be extended dramatically. This international networking technology is quickly becoming the industry standard.

NEON stands for a standardised approach to collecting data points from within the operation and a general approach to creating integrated solutions with existing IT ecosystems.

Specifications

Battery Rated Capacity

19 Ah

Battery Life

10 years at 25°C

LoRaWAN Frequency Bands

EU868

US915

AU915

AS923-1

AS923-2

AS923-3

AS923-4

IN865

Dimensions

110 mm x 72 mm x 54 mm (L x W x H)

Mounting

Band clamp or bolts (customer supplied)

Optional mounting brackets (IMI TWTG accessories)

Operating Temperature Range

-40

80

Water and Dust Resistance

IP65

Certifications

CE

UKCA

WEEE

RoHS

FCC

ISED

Thermocouple Remote Sensor Functional Range

B Type: 400°C to 1820°C

E Type: -100°C to 1000°C

J Type: -100°C to 1200°C

K Type: -180°C to 1372°C (Default)

N Type: -180°C to 1300°C

R Type: -50°C to 1760°C

S Type: -50°C to 1760°C

T Type: -200°C to 400°C

RTD (pt100) Remote Sensor Functional Range

2-wire Type: -200°C to 400°C (x2 channels)

3-wire Type: -200°C to 400°C (x1 channel)

Accuracy

0.1% of span

Temperature Effects / 10°C

0.5 % of span
